Improving Oral Health

Cosmetic dentistry isn’t just about looks; it’s also about health. For instance, straightening your teeth can make them easier to clean, reducing the risk of decay and gum disease. Fixing chipped or cracked teeth can prevent further damage and potential infections. Even something as simple as teeth whitening can encourage better oral hygiene habits. It’s a win-win situation where you look good and feel even better.

Common Cosmetic Dentistry Procedures

Teeth Whitening

Teeth whitening is one of the most popular and straightforward cosmetic dental procedures. It can brighten your smile, making you look younger and more vibrant. Whether it’s in-office treatments or take-home kits, there are options to suit every need and budget.

Dental Veneers

Dental veneers are thin shells of porcelain or composite resin that are bonded to the front of your teeth. They can correct a variety of issues, including discoloration, chips, and gaps. Veneers are a fantastic way to achieve a Hollywood smile without extensive dental work.

Dental Bonding

Dental bonding is a quick and affordable way to repair minor imperfections. A tooth-colored resin is applied to the tooth and hardened with a special light. It’s a great option for fixing small chips, cracks, or gaps between teeth.

Invisalign and Orthodontics

Invisalign and other orthodontic treatments can straighten your teeth and correct bite issues. Unlike traditional braces, Invisalign uses clear aligners that are virtually invisible. It’s a discreet way to achieve a straighter, healthier smile.

Dental Implants

Dental implants are a permanent solution for missing teeth. They look and function like natural teeth, improving both your smile and your oral health. Implants can prevent bone loss and maintain the structure of your face, making them a worthwhile investment.

Gum Contouring

Gum contouring reshapes the gum line to create a more balanced and aesthetically pleasing smile. It’s ideal for those with a ‘gummy smile’ or uneven gum tissue. The procedure is quick and the results are often dramatic.

Smile Makeovers

A smile makeover combines several cosmetic dental procedures to completely transform your smile. It’s a comprehensive approach that addresses multiple issues, from discoloration to misalignment. The result is a stunning, confident smile that you’ll be proud to show off.

FAQ

Q: How long do cosmetic dental procedures take?
A: The duration varies depending on the procedure. Teeth whitening can be done in a single visit, while orthodontic treatments may take several months. It’s best to consult with your dentist for a personalized timeline.

Q: Are cosmetic dental procedures painful?
A: Most procedures are minimally invasive and can be performed with local anesthesia. Your dentist will ensure you’re comfortable throughout the process. Any discomfort is usually temporary and manageable with over-the-counter pain relievers.

Q: How much does cosmetic dentistry cost?
A: Costs vary widely depending on the procedure and the extent of the work needed. Many clinics offer financing options to make treatments more affordable. It’s worth discussing your options with your dentist.

Q: Will my insurance cover cosmetic dental procedures?
A: Most insurance plans do not cover purely cosmetic procedures. However, some treatments that improve oral health may be partially covered. It’s best to check with your insurance provider for specific details.
